Output 93eb0966bc84d79168625108934b4927178b53725522ab3c5782f9c834556c7e:0

value
665634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aaaede73492a36c41c05c7449d81136b39f1083 OP_EQUAL
address
MDFNBw4jLM8ZcbyM8suAfUwaZ62k7V5GgX
transaction
93eb0966bc84d79168625108934b4927178b53725522ab3c5782f9c834556c7e
spent
true